Two vie for the top position:

 

FINAL FANTASY III (SNES)

 

Yeah, I know you people call it FFVI these days, but FFIII was the greatest pre-order ever. To this day, no game has ever given me so much replayability and enjoyment. Like others, I totally found all of Gau's abilities. I totally maxed out stats as best as I could. I totally did everything. The PS1 port did it no justice, and I STILL loved playing it. Square could just do no wrong then.

 

VALKYRIE PROFILE (PS1)

 

Exactly the opposite. I bought this game on heavy discount at Wal-Mart. I had enjoyed Star Ocean: The Second Story, and a friend in grad school told me that the developers had made a new game about Norse mythology. At the time, no one was buying it, so I got it for $11.99 at Wal-Mart. I've probably played it 15 total times, and pop it in whenever I'm bored of this generation's games. The sequel was good, but nothing will ever compare to the awesome mix of action and RPG here (and the battle system is probably the best in any RPG I've ever played). The PSP version wasn't nearly as good; lots of cool things were just left out - I think they based it on the Japanese version, instead of the superior NA version (how often can you say that the NA version is superior?).
